// Default bucket count for the Wrenfall assignment service.
// Support team: do NOT change this without a migration plan.
// Assignment hashes are modulo this constant, so altering it
// reshuffles every active experiment and invalidates results
// collected by the Fernlight analytics team. If a customer
// reports inconsistent variant assignment, verify their client
// build first — older builds used 512 buckets. The compatible
// build token is recorded below.

session token of kahog-bahif = htk9_f63daec35

Off-site run checklist — item 3: water samples, Darrowmere Reservoir. Grab the cool-box of sealed sample bottles from the intake hut — should be twelve bottles, all labelled, plus the ice packs swapped fresh that morning. Keep the box upright and out of the sun in the van; these go straight to the Lynnock lab bench on arrival, no detours. Sign the sample log at both ends so chain-of-custody stays clean. Then do the courier hand-over exactly as instructed below.

dispatch memo: the istwyn norwyn courier leaves the lamael kaswyn briwyn tamix jorael gorix zoreth holir ledger at gate 3079 under passcode 677723

Internal Memo — Heads of Department. Re: Halloway Plant Capacity. As most of you have heard, demand for the Orivent line has outpaced what Halloway can handle on two shifts. We've looked at three options: adding a night shift, subcontracting overflow to Bram & Kettle, or accelerating the Northgate expansion by two quarters. Each has real cost and staffing trade-offs, and Ops has flagged maintenance risks with the night-shift route. Our preferred path, which stays confidential for now, is summarised below.

confidential, bagep-fajef: Gross margin on Druwyn came in at 5 percent against a plan of 15 percent. Only 5 of the 80 pilot accounts renewed Druwyn, so a churn review is set for April 1.